'''Joanie Delgaco''' (Born March 1, 1998<ref name="worldrowing">{{cite web |url= https://worldrowing.com/athlete/joanie-delgaco?id=53319 |title=Joanie Delgaco|publisher= World Rowing |access-date=24 April 2024}}</ref>) is a Filipino rower.

She would qualify for the [[2024 Summer Olympics]] in Paris via the Asian & Oceania Qualification Regatta. She is the first ever female rower to qualify under the Philippines in the Olympics.<ref>{{cite news |last1=Dioquino |first1=Delfin |title=History for PH rowing as Joanie Delgaco qualifies for Paris Olympics |url=https://www.rappler.com/sports/resu...an-qualification-regatta-korea-april-21-2024/ |work=Rappler |date=21 April 2024}}</ref><ref>{{cite news |last1=Navarro |first1=June |title=PH rower Joanie Delgaco qualifies for Paris Olympics |url=https://sports.inquirer.net/562566/ph-rower-joanie-delgaco-qualifies-for-paris-olympics |access-date=23 April 2024 |work=Philippine Daily Inquirer |date=21 April 2024 |language=en}}</ref>

Hailing from [[Iriga]], [[Camarines Sur]]<ref>{{cite web |title=Untitled |url=https://iriga.gov.ph/82196-2/ |publisher=Iriga City Gvernment |access-date=23 April 2024 |date=26 April 2024}}</ref><ref>{{cite news |last1=Malanum |first1=Jean |title=Rower Delgaco is 11th Filipino qualifier to Paris Olympics |url=https://www.pna.gov.ph/articles/1223091 |access-date=23 April 2024 |date=21 March 2024}}</ref>, she is also an enlisted personnel of the [[Philippine Navy]].<ref>{{cite news |last1=Pedralvez |first1=Bong |title=Rower Delgaco seals Paris ticket |url=https://malaya.com.ph/news_sports/rower-delgaco-seals-paris-ticket/ |access-date=23 April 2024 |work=malaya.com.ph |date=21 April 2024}}</ref>
